Attribute

Utilizzare l'oggetto Attribute, insieme ad AttributeSet, per decodificare le informazioni di formattazione presenti nella cella dati.

Tabella 5-11 Attributi

Attributo

Descrizione

PROTECTED

Indica una cella dati protetta.

MODIFIED

Indica una cella dati modificata.

NUMERIC_ONLY

Indica l'inizio di una cella dati esclusivamente numerica.

ALPHA_NUMERIC

Indica una cella dati alfanumerica.

HIGH_INTENSITY

Indica se la cella dati contiene testo ad alta intensità.

HIDDEN

Indica se la cella dati contiene testo nascosto.

PEN_DETECTABLE

Indica se la cella dati è rilevabile dalla penna ottica.

ALPHA_ONLY

Indica una cella dati esclusivamente alfabetica.

NUMERIC_SHIFT

Indica l'inizio di un campo di spostamento numerico. con tasto MAIUSC

NUMERIC_SPECIAL

Indica che la cella dati contrassegna l'inizio di un campo numerico speciale.

KATAKANA_SHIFT

Indica una sezione di testo Katakana.

MAGNETIC_STRIPE

Indica che la cella dati contrassegna l'inizio di un campo banda magnetica.

SIGNED_NUMERIC_ONLY

Indica che la cella dati è un campo numerico di tipo signed.

TRANSMIT_ONLY

Indica che la cella dati è un campo di sola trasmissione.

FIELD_END_MARKER

Indica che la cella dati contrassegna la fine di un campo modificato.

FIELD_START_MARKER

Indica che la cella dati contrassegna l'inizio di un campo modificato.

SPECIAL_EMPHASIS_PROTECTED

Indica un campo protetto con enfasi speciale.

TAB_STOP

Indica che la cella dati contiene un arresto di tabulazione.

REVERSE

Indica che la cella dati visualizza in modalità video inverso.

BLINKING

Indica che la cella dati contiene testo intermittente.

RIGHT_JUSTIFIED

Indica che la cella dati contrassegna l'inizio di un campo con giustificazione a destra.

LEFT_JUSTIFIED

Indica che la cella dati contrassegna l'inizio di un campo con giustificazione a sinistra.

LOW_INTENSITY

Indica che la cella dati contiene testo a bassa intensità.

UNDERLINE

Indica che la cella dati contiene testo sottolineato.

DOUBLE_BYTE

Indica che la cella dati contiene testo a doppio byte.

COLUMN_SEPARATOR

Indica che la cella dati contiene un separatore di colonna.

BOLD

Indica che la cella dati contiene testo in grassetto.

DOUBLE_WIDTH

Indica che la cella dati contrassegna un campo a doppia larghezza.

DOUBLE_HEIGHT_TOP

Indica una cella dati superiore a doppia altezza.

DOUBLE_HEIGHT_BOTTOM

Indica una cella dati inferiore a doppia altezza.

CONTROL_PAGE_DATA

Indica che la cella dati contiene dati pagina di controllo.

RIGHT_COLUMN_SEPARATOR

Indica che la cella dati contiene un separatore di colonna a destra.

LEFT_COLUMN_SEPARATOR

Indica che la cella dati contiene un separatore di colonna a sinistra.

UPPERSCORE

Indica che la cella dati contiene un sopralineato.

STRIKE_THROUGH

Indica che la cella dati contiene testo barrato.